Reports in Italy claim that AC Milan are prepared to listen to proposals for star winger Rafael Leão, a development that has quickly alerted several European giants — including CHELSEA.
With Milan undergoing a period of financial recalibration and squad restructuring, the club’s willingness to part with one of their most electrifying talents has generated immediate intrigue across the transfer market.
According to the claims, Milan are not actively forcing Leão out but are conscious that his value may never be higher. The Portuguese international remains one of the most dynamic forwards in Europe, capable of moments that dramatically swing matches.
However, maintaining a player of his stature and contract expectations could complicate the long-term wage and recruitment strategy Milan are trying to build. For the right fee — reportedly well north of €100m — the Rossoneri would consider a sale.
Chelsea’s interest comes as no surprise. The London club have been monitoring Leão for multiple windows, viewing him as the kind of marquee attacker capable of transforming their frontline. Despite heavy investment in recent years, Chelsea continue to lack a consistent, top-level left-sided forward who combines pace, power, creativity, and goal threat — all attributes Leão possesses in abundance.
